Programme Overview
The Executive Development Programme in Anomaly Detection and Outlier Analysis is designed for senior professionals and executives seeking to enhance their expertise in identifying and managing anomalies in complex data sets. This programme covers the theoretical foundations and practical applications of anomaly detection, including statistical methods, machine learning algorithms, and data visualization techniques. It is tailored to meet the needs of professionals in data-intensive industries, such as finance, healthcare, and technology.
Through this programme, learners will develop practical skills in data preprocessing, feature engineering, and model selection, as well as the ability to evaluate and interpret the results of anomaly detection models. They will also gain knowledge of advanced techniques, including deep learning and ensemble methods, and learn how to apply these techniques to real-world problems. The programme's curriculum is designed to provide learners with a comprehensive understanding of the concepts, tools, and methodologies used in anomaly detection and outlier analysis.

Key topics covered include statistical process control, machine learning algorithms for anomaly detection, and data visualisation techniques. Participants develop competencies in applying frameworks such as Isolation Forest and One-Class SVM, and learn to leverage industry-standard tools like Python and R for outlier analysis.
Graduates of this programme apply their skills in real-world settings, such as identifying fraudulent transactions in finance, detecting network intrusions in cybersecurity, and optimising supply chain operations in manufacturing.
